59 St Andrew Street

    59, ST ANDREW STREET, LIVERPOOL, L3 5XY

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on St Andrew Street last sold in July 2025 for £120,000. Based on price growth in the L3 district since then, its estimated current value is £120,000 — placing it in the 7th percentile nationally and the 18th percentile within L3. The property covers 58 m² (624 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,069 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— L3

    L3 covers the city centre and immediate surrounding neighbourhoods of Liverpool. It is a densely populated urban district with strong student and young professional demographics.
